What is Panel Replacement?
Panel replacement refers to the process of removing and replacing any type of paneling within a structure, such as electrical panels, wall panels, or double-pane windows. The treatment can vary considerably depending upon the panel type and its purpose, however the underlying goal stays consistent: to improve the integrity and performance of a structure.
Types of Panels
- Electrical Panels: Devices that disperse electricity to different circuits throughout a building.
- Wall Panels: Materials utilized for the interior or outside walls that can include drywall, wood, UPVC Door Panel Refurbishment or vinyl.
- Window Panels: Glass structures that supply insulation and presence, frequently replaced due to damage or inadequacy.
- Roofing system Panels: Materials covering the roof that provide defense against the elements.

Cost of Panel Replacement
The cost of panel replacement can differ extensively based on several elements, including:
- Type of Panel: Different panels, such as electrical, wall, or window panels, have varying cost points.
- Size of the Area: Larger areas require more products and labor.
- Labor Costs: Rates can vary based on place and the complexity of the task.
- Product Quality: Higher quality materials typically bring in greater prices.
Approximated Costs
Here's a basic breakdown of estimated costs related to different types of panel replacements:
| Type of Panel | Typical Cost Range |
|---|---|
| Electrical Panel | ₤ 800 - ₤ 3,000 |
| Wall Panel | ₤ 1.50 - ₤ 5.00 per sq. ft. |
| Window Panel | 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,200 per window |
| Roofing system Panel | ₤ 2.50 - ₤ 7.00 per sq. ft. |
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How frequently should panels be replaced?
Normally, panels must be examined every 10-15 years, depending on the type and environmental conditions. However, regular evaluations should be performed to catch any signs of wear early.
2. Can I change panels myself?
While DIY panel replacement can conserve cash, it is frequently best to hire an expert, especially for electrical and roofing panels, to make sure security and compliance with structure codes.
3. How can I ensure I am choosing the right replacement panels?
Research is crucial. Think about the design, resilience, expense, and energy efficiency. It is likewise smart to speak with experts or refer to consumer ratings on UPVC Panel Repair materials.
4. What are the signs that a panel requires replacement?
Typical signs consist of noticeable damage (fractures or warping), excessive wetness (for wall and window panels), and irregular electrical efficiency (for electrical panels).
5. The length of time does panel replacement take?
The time required varies based on the type of panel and the degree of the work but normally varies from a few hours to a number of days.
